Marvel Cup Award Recipient is Named by Delaware State Chamber of Commerce!

It was certainly an honor to have attended the annual Marvel Cup Award dinner with my husband, Tommy Cooper , Chairman of the Delaware State Chamber of Commerce, last night in Wilmington, DE. The Marvel Cup Award was established in 1951 to honor a Delawarean who has made an outstanding contribution to the state, community and society. It is named in memory of Josiah Marvel, who reorganized the Chamber of Commerce and was the first president of the modern-day chamber in 1913-1914. Each year, the Chamber honors a deserving recipient, and this year Mr. Robert F. Rider was that recipient.
